Yogesh, yes you can go for B.Tech (Lateral Entry) CSE. The eligibility of the same is Pass with 60% aggregate marks in Diploma (engineering.) (any stream) (3 years after 10th) or B.Sc.(Non-Medical) or B.Sc.(Computer Science) or BCA or equivalent, subject to qualifying LPUNEST-2017. OR In case marks scored in Diploma (engineering.) or B.Sc.(Non-Medical) or B.Sc.(Computer Science) or BCA are 70% or above, then LPUNEST-2017 will be exempted and candidate may apply for admission.
